India, March 3 -- A viral video showing people struggling to identify Bengaluru's official language has triggered strong reactions from Kannadigas on social media.
The video, which appears to have been shot in Mumbai as part of a vox pop, features a man asking random people what the official language of Bengaluru is. Their responses varied as some said Hindi, others English, Malayalam, or Tami, but shockingly, no one mentioned Kannada.
(Also Read: Woman's 'Bengaluru PG owner dream job' post goes viral, sparks online reactions)
The video has sparked discussions online, with many Kannadigas expressing frustration over what they see as the declining recognition of their language in Karnataka's capital.
